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Blond Capuchin | Lovely Leaf Frog |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Amphibia (Amphibians) |
| Order | Primates (Primates) | Anura (Frogs & Toads) |
| Family | Cebidae | Phyllomedusidae |
| Genus | Sapajus | Phyllomedusa |
| Species | Sapajus flavius | Phyllomedusa venusta |
